What makes it really unusual is the family history of the cottage which has been occupied by the owners family for 250 years but possibly longer. Originally a farmhouse, it was subdivided during the late 18c or early 19c into cottages for Master Dyers, hence its name.

The 19c town centre and industrial architecture rivals that of Manchester but the must see destination is the magnificent Grade 1 listed Piece Hall. Built in 1770 for handloom cottage weavers to sell their pieces of worsted cloth on a Saturday, it is an amazing double storey building arranged around a huge square. After a long restoration, it re-opened in 2017 as a vibrant shopping, cultural and entertainment centre. Housing individual shops, art galleries, bars, restaurants and cafes, as well as a modern museum and library, it regularly hosts live music events and is now the number one tourist destination attracting visitors from around the world due to its uniqueness. Close by is Halifax Industrial Museum and Halifax Minster, the parish church of St John the Baptist holding the body of Anne Lister.

Calderdale is now the latest media destination (setjetting) as it has featured in many recent tv series including “Last Tango in Halifax”, “Happy Valley”, "Gentleman Jack". This follows the real life of a local lady Anne Lister, who lived at the lovely Tudor mansion Shibden Hall in the early 19c.
